Examine the condition of the sealant around the edges of the glass and the frame itself; look for any signs of deterioration, cracks, or gaps, particularly in areas near Harvard Square or Central Square. Assess the overall sturdiness of the window frame and sash – are they warped, rotten, or showing signs of structural weakness? Understanding the current state of your fenestration provides a baseline for discussing potential upgrades with licensed, insured pros. These professionals can then detail the technical specifications of impact-rated glazing systems, such as laminated glass interlayers manufactured to meet rigorous standards like ASTM E1996. They will explain how different frame materials, like reinforced vinyl or extruded aluminum with thermal breaks, are integrated to provide superior resistance to wind pressure and projectile impact. The installation process involves meticulous attention to detail, ensuring proper anchoring, sealing, and flashing to prevent water intrusion and air infiltration, critical for maintaining the integrity of older buildings. The final price for impact windows depends on several variables specific to your home. The biggest factors include the total number of openings you need to cover, the style of the windows, and the specific glass thickness required for your local building codes. Opting for specialized frame materials or custom sizes will naturally push your investment higher compared to standard configurations. Additionally, the complexity of the installation process—such as the condition of your existing frames or the height of your home—plays a major role in the budget. Storm windows in Cambridge are typically secondary window coverings installed over existing primary windows to provide an additional layer of protection against wind, rain, and debris during severe weather. They are generally less robust than impact windows, which are designed as primary replacements with laminated glass and reinforced frames for direct impact resistance.
